1937 EXTREMELY RARE AEROCAR 23
Famed aviation pioneer Glen Curtiss also pioneered travel trailers. He was not satisfied with the hitches of the early days so he developed the fifth wheel hitch for trailers.
He was a visionary who created a lavish "motor bungalow" and called it the Aerocar.
From "House of Cars" 1998 Smithsonian. "The Aerocar is sophisticated, streamlined and lightweight, & was a precursor of today's travel trailer. The company was formed in 1928 and existed until 1941."
In the 1930s, the Aerocar had several uses, but primarily it was a "toy for the wealthy." This Aerocar was owned by a wealthy woman in Northern California.

The seller's restoration has taken nearly three years as they have tried to maintain as much originality as possible. The exterior has been re-sheeted with aluminum siding and a new steel frame with axle, leaf springs, tires and rims. The roof is a spray on truck-bed liner;rhino covering. It also has the hardware for a canopy. The original wooden trailer frame has been upgraded to all steel frame. The original fifth wheel hitch has been converted to bumper pull with a motorized hitch lift. There is a small grey/black water holding tank; no fresh water tank but has water hook up connection when at the camp site.
